Ingredients
- 2 cooked chicken breasts, shredded
- 1 ripe avocado, sliced
- 4 whole wheat tortillas
- 1 cup lettuce, shredded
- 1 tomato, diced
- 1/4 cup red onion, sliced
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Lime juice (optional)
Feel free to substitute chicken with turkey or even tofu for a vegetarian option. You can also switch whole wheat tortillas for corn or spinach wraps if you prefer.
Directions to follow
- Start by laying a tortilla flat on a clean surface.
- In the center, layer the shredded chicken, sliced avocado, shredded lettuce, diced tomato, and red onion.
- Sprinkle salt and pepper over the filling, and add lime juice if you desire a zesty kick.
- Fold the sides of the tortilla inward, then roll it up tightly from the bottom.
- Repeat the process with the remaining tortillas until you’ve made all your wraps.
- Slice each wrap in half diagonally and serve immediately for the best taste and texture.

Storage and reheating tips
To ensure freshness, wrap any leftover Chicken Avocado Wraps tightly in plastic wrap or aluminum foil and store them in the refrigerator. They’re best eaten within 1-2 days. If you wish to store them for a longer period, consider freezing them. However, keep in mind that ingredients like avocado may change in texture once thawed.
When reheating, it’s best to warm them in a skillet over low heat to keep the tortillas soft. Microwaving can make them soggy, so use that method sparingly.
Helpful cooking tips
- Use ripe avocados for the best flavor and texture; they should yield slightly to gentle pressure.
- If you’re short on time, consider using rotisserie chicken to speed up the process.
- Customize your wraps with additional toppings like cheese, cilantro, or hot sauce for an extra kick!
